Job Summary: A professional responsible for building, installing, and repairing masonry structures, interpreting drawings, and ensuring correct execution of construction work. Key Highlights: 1. Build and repair masonry structures and finishes. 2. Interpret architectural drawings and perform site layout. 3. Work with a variety of tools to carry out tasks. **MASON \- COLOMBO/PR \- Santa Mônica Clube de Campo** Your Responsibilities: ● Receive instructions from supervisors regarding tasks to be performed; ● Read and interpret architectural drawings to ensure work is carried out according to specifications; ● Perform site layout and leveling in accordance with the Site Foreman's instructions; ● Calculate required material quantities for a project and place supply orders as needed; ● Use a variety of manual and electric tools—such as shovels, trowels, levels, and concrete mixers—to perform your work; ● Build, install, and repair masonry structures—including walls, foundations, columns, and retaining walls; ● Lay bricks, blocks, ceramic tiles, glazed tiles, and other construction materials, ensuring proper leveling and alignment; ● Lay bricks, blocks (in general), and stone in masonry works; ● Apply finishes to masonry and concrete floors, walls, and ceilings; ● Lay ceramic tiles and glazed tiles; ● Prepare concrete according to specified mix ratios; ● Install embedded piping of any type; ● Install reinforcing steel in formwork under the rebar worker’s guidance; ● Read and interpret construction drawings; ● Prepare special waterproofing mortars; ● Lay exposed bricks; ● Perform grouting in masonry; ● Repair existing structures—including cracks, holes, and other damage; ● Carry out masonry construction or general repair works; ● Apply wall finishes on masonry walls; ● Lay cobblestones, including finishing elements such as curbs, sewer boxes, etc.; ● Report any incidents occurring on-site to supervisors; ● Strictly comply with safety regulations to prevent accidents and ensure a safe working environment; ● Provide general support services on Sundays, holidays, and festive days, as scheduled; ● Comply with occupational safety recommendations; ● Perform high-altitude work using scaffolding and safety equipment for general building maintenance activities; ● Provide services at events as scheduled; ● Perform duties related to this position. Requirements: Elementary education Knowledge of mortar and concrete mixing Proven experience in this role.
